KOTA BARU – Kelantan Puteri Umno chief Marzuani Ardila Ariffin, who was reported to have been offered to contest the parliamentary seat of Ketereh in the 15th general election (GE15), today admitted that the offer has put her in an awkward position.
She said this was because she is now torn between her two “bosses”.
“I feel a bit awkward as the incumbent for the Ketereh seat is Tan Sri Annuar Musa, who is my boss, but the offer came from Datuk Seri Ahmad Zahid Hamidi, who is our party president,” she said when contacted.
At press time, Marzuani said she had yet to decide whether or not to attend Barisan Nasional’s event involving the announcement of its candidates for GE15 in Kuala Lumpur tonight.
“What can I say now is that I’m still mulling the offer as I am both loyal to Annuar and respect the decision of Zahid,” she added.
Earlier today, Annuar, who is communications and multimedia minister, confirmed that the offer to contest the Ketereh seat was given to Marzuani.
In GE14, Annuar retained the seat after defeating his opponents from PAS and PKR with a 4,626-vote majority. – Bernama, November 1, 2022
